Output ec9e885a95cfa5c33a79b4ac2130d61df38d4bddc2a7065bb9a1dbaadd92c41d:1

value
718268349
script pubkey
OP_0 OP_PUSHBYTES_20 8cf803346e8a215d83c57694f35f0c87ec97880a
address
bc1q3nuqxdrw3gs4mq79w620xhcvslkf0zq2w6cldk
transaction
ec9e885a95cfa5c33a79b4ac2130d61df38d4bddc2a7065bb9a1dbaadd92c41d
spent
true